About 2-[(2R)-butan-2-yl]-3-(2,2,2-trifluoroethyl)-1H-pyrimido[1,2-a]benzimidazol-4-one
2-[(2R)-butan-2-yl]-3-(2,2,2-trifluoroethyl)-1H-pyrimido[1,2-a]benzimidazol-4-one (PubChem CID 167089740) has the molecular formula C16H16F3N3O
and a molecular weight of 323.32 g/mol. Its IUPAC name is 2-[(2R)-butan-2-yl]-3-(2,2,2-trifluoroethyl)-1H-pyrimido[1,2-a]benzimidazol-4-one.

What is the SMILES notation for 2-[(2R)-butan-2-yl]-3-(2,2,2-trifluoroethyl)-1H-pyrimido[1,2-a]benzimidazol-4-one?
The canonical SMILES for 2-[(2R)-butan-2-yl]-3-(2,2,2-trifluoroethyl)-1H-pyrimido[1,2-a]benzimidazol-4-one is CC[C@@H](C)c1[nH]c2nc3ccccc3n2c(=O)c1CC(F)(F)F.
What is the InChIKey of 2-[(2R)-butan-2-yl]-3-(2,2,2-trifluoroethyl)-1H-pyrimido[1,2-a]benzimidazol-4-one?
The InChIKey is KYGWUYGUVNGYAA-SECBINFHSA-N. The full InChI is InChI=1S/C16H16F3N3O/c1-3-9(2)13-10(8-16(17,18)19)14(23)22-12-7-5-4-6-11(12)20-15(22)21-13/h4-7,9H,3,8H2,1-2H3,(H,20,21)/t9-/m1/s1.
What are the key properties of 2-[(2R)-butan-2-yl]-3-(2,2,2-trifluoroethyl)-1H-pyrimido[1,2-a]benzimidazol-4-one?
2-[(2R)-butan-2-yl]-3-(2,2,2-trifluoroethyl)-1H-pyrimido[1,2-a]benzimidazol-4-one has a molecular weight of 323.32 g/mol, XLogP of 3.79, 3 rotatable bonds, 1 hydrogen bond donors, and 3 hydrogen bond acceptors.
